Interim Reward & Benefits Consultant

Reward and Benefits Consultant

9 Months FTC

£70,000- £75,000

Start ASAP (February)

Hybrid but very flexible- Buckinghamshire HQ

I am currently partnering with a leading social enterprise organisation to hire a Reward and Benefits expert to join them on a contract basis to support their recently merged new business,

The role will include but not be limited to the following:

  • Lead a comprehensive review of existing employee benefits and terms and conditions across the Group.
  • Co-ordinate and collate expert benchmarking and market analysis from benefits brokers, salary benchmarking providers and pensions partners.
  • Complete an internal review and summary of existing benefits and T&Cs, identifying gaps, risks and opportunities.
  • Design a reward and benefits evaluation framework
  • Design and launch an internal survey
  • Analyse colleague feedback alongside external benchmarking and professional advice.
  • Coach HR and People Partners to support working groups and capture feedback from colleagues unable to attend sessions.
  • Plan and execute a comprehensive consultation process
  • Coach HR and People Partners on managing consultation processes effectively and consistently.
  • Summarise findings from internal and external reviews and present consultation proposals to Executive Board and Common Board.
  • Confidently present analysis and recommendations at Executive and Board level, responding to challenge and scrutiny.
  • Lead the procurement of new benefits and manage the closure of ceasing benefits contracts via the contracted broker.
  • Collaborate closely with benefits, benchmarking and pensions providers to enable approved changes.

They are looking for...

  • Significant experience as a reward and benefits consultant or senior reward professional.
  • Demonstrable experience of leading successful colleague consultations, including delivery of uniform terms and conditions.
  • Strong analytical skills
  • Experience presenting to Executive teams and Boards, confidently handling challenge and debate.
  • Collaborative and inclusive, with a strong commitment to colleague engagement.
  • Creative and solution-focused, balancing colleague needs with organisational and charitable objectives.
  • Highly credible, professional and resilient.
